Located on the crest of a hill, the picturesque village of Pickwell is the perfect rural retreat, with views of open countryside to the front aspect and mature parkland and paddocks to the rear. A distinctive landmark on the local landscape is the Grade I listed All Saints Church which features a 15th century tower resplendent with four gargoyles, lancet windows and a crenellated parapet. Pickwell’s rural location combines all the benefits of countryside living with ease of access to thriving market towns. Idyllic open spaces abound, including Burrough Hill country park, which lies only 3 miles from the village. With a well-preserved Iron Age hill fort on the summit of a steep-sided promontory, it offers superb views from its grassy top, across arable land and villages beyond. The country park at Burrough Hill adjoins the Leicestershire Round – a 100 mile long footpath encircling the county. A little further afield, Rutland Water entices locals and visitors from far and wide for walking and cycling, fishing and watersports. A man-made reservoir located in 4,200 acres of open countryside, there is also a large nature reserve managed by the Leicestershire and Rutland Wildlife Trust and home to the Rutland Osprey Project.
